    Hi guys, I had my interview on 13th of Dec at Keele. After that i phoned the admissions tutors to find out the specifics of the interview process. They basically decide there and then, if they like you or not, and make a decision if offer should be given to candidate. This year they will interview 400 and make 260 offers, last year they interviewed 500 and made 262 offers (if i recall correctly). They said that they interview too many candidates last year, thus this year they decided to interview only 400. As every student applies to four medical schools, not everyone will accept an offer if they have more than one offer for medicine. Therefore, every medical school counteract this problem by given approx 2- 2.5 x (times) the availiable places (rough estimate). Example, keele have 130 places and last year made 260 offers. However, Hull york med school have same number of places (130) but give 340 offers (11 places reserved for international students). it just depends on the med school, how popular they are or not. But thats how it all roughly works. Hope that helps. By the way good luck with your interview imanbansal. Let me know if i can help in any way.
